You might want to take a look at Fvith Candles. The burn is very clean and even and slow, the throw is amazingly strong (hot and cold)—-and every candle in the lineup shares the same dark, mysterious and smoky accord, with notes of both leather and in particular tobacco (not at all unlike NARGUILE).  Beautiful candles for cooler weather nights. Not a candle I would  burn in June (well, maybe after midnight…)

Rigaud Cypres has always been a staple in our house during the holidays.  It is truly elegant and I find the burn and more important (to me) the throw(!!) with this brand are astonishing as well.  I remember when I discovered it in the late 80s and the scuttlebutt was that Jackie Kennedy had introduced it to the White House for their first Christmas in residence.  Seems fitting!
